Gene Okerlund, often referred to as "Mean" Gene Okerlund, was a prominent American professional wrestling interviewer and announcer, best known for his work with the World Wrestling Federation (WWF) and World Championship Wrestling (WCW).
Born on December 19, 1942, in Robbinsdale, Minnesota, Gene Okerlund developed an early interest in broadcasting, eventually studying journalism at the University of Nebraska.
Gene Okerlund was married to his wife Jeanne for over 50 years, and they had two children together. He was known for his warm personality and strong family values.
Okerlund began his career in radio before transitioning to professional wrestling. He became a legendary figure in wrestling, known for his iconic interviews and commentary, working with major promotions like WWF and WCW.
Gene Okerlund was inducted into the WWE Hall of Fame in 2006 and is widely regarded as one of the greatest wrestling announcers of all time.
